I just had a winner pay with a paypal e-check. I had already told her I ship to confirmed paypal only-which she is not. No bad FB but not very much FB. Can she do a charge back on a e-check or am I ok to ship. $100.00 item or I wouldn't care!!!

e check is fund from her bank account,she cannot do chargeback,chargeback only applies to credit card transaction.
however if she says someone access her account without her consent,her bank can reverse the fund.

Have had E-checks from PP and they sometimes take a full week to clear. Not a problem, on my accounts page they have a status and your buyer should be able to check their account and see their payment has not cleared yet.

Just let them know that you do not ship til payment clears.

You might also want to aske her why her address is un-confirmed. Quite often I find my buyers have their shipments sent to their place of business so they don't have to worry about a neighbor stealing it.

I do ship to unconfirmed if they have over 10 feedbacks and have been registered more than 6 months. If I don't feel comfortable, for whatever reason, I call them just to see how they sound over the phone.

I have free LD on my cellphone after 7 pm.

IF their contact info is not correct in Ebay, I report them.

Just shipped to an unconfirmed in CA. His ebay contact info was incorrect, so I contacted him at the # he left in checkout. He had moved 6 months earlier and had not updated his accounts. Ebay froze his PP account as well as his bidder's ID. He had to send me a check. Check cleared fine, so I shipped.
